There is described a process for producing meso-carbon microbeads having a diameter in the range of 0.5 SIMILAR 20 mu m which comprises heat treating a pitch to produce optically anisotropic spheres and separating the said spheres from an optically isotropic matrix, which is characterized in that the said pitch is a reformed pitch produced by a process which comprises mixing a pitch having an aromatic carbon ratio fa of more than 0.6 with a Lewis acid selected from BF3, HF.BF3, anhydrous AlCl3, anhydrous CuCl2, anhydrous ZnCl2 or anhydrous SnCl2 and a co-solvent selected from the group consisting of dichlorobenzene, nitrobenzene and trichlorobenzene so as to give a mol ratio of the said Lewis acid to the said pitch in the range of 0.3 SIMILAR 5.0 and a mole ratio of the said co-solvent to the said pitch in the range of 2.5 SIMILAR 50 and reacting at a temperature of 100 SIMILAR 300 DEG C and that the heat treating temperature of the said reformed pitch to produce optically anisotropic spheres is 200 SIMILAR 380 DEG C.
